It is a very good palette for someone, like me, who wants a great product for a really good price. I would also highly recommend this for anyone who is just starting out in makeup. It comes in a black, plastic case with the Coastal Scents logo stamped on the front. The case seems pretty sturdy and there is also a mirror on the inside. The colors are, for the most part, pigmented and blend beautifully. However, there are a few "misses" that I have noticed. Particularly the white shadows in the upper left corner. They tend to be more chalky than anything and you have to layer them on to get any kind of payoff. I have found that using a white eyeliner as a base on the areas I plan on using the white really makes them pop like they are meant to.


Other than the few chalky ones, I have found no other flaws with this palette. The purples especially are GORGEOUS. I could do a purple smokey eye every day and never get tired of it with all the different plums and violets. Every single one is soooo pretty. The lasting power on these are great, too! I used them on my cousin back in April and she fell asleep, woke up the next morning, and apart from some slight smudging her eyeshadow was still perfect. I do partially give credit to using an eyeshadow primer, though.

Overall this is a really fantastic product for the price. It is going for around $14 on the website right now, which is ridiculously cheap for the amount of product you receive. This baby is going to last you a while. It is great for smokey eyes, for a neutral look, and it even has some really pretty bright shadows mixed in.
